Banana Split Fluff

Description

Banana Split Fluff is a sweet, creamy, and crunchy dessert salad bursting with all the classic banana split flavors and toppings—but without the ice cream or melting worries. It’s a perfect make-ahead treat filled with fruit, marshmallows, nuts, and chocolate chips.


Ingredients

20 oz can crushed pineapple (100% juice, undrained)

3.4 oz package banana cream instant pudding mix

1½ cups mini marshmallows

½ cup mixed nuts dessert topping (plus 3 tablespoons for garnish)

⅓ cup mini chocolate chips

8 oz container whipped topping (thawed)

10 oz jar maraschino cherries, stems removed, halved, and patted dry (plus extra whole cherries for garnish)

2 large (or 3 medium) ripe bananas, peeled and sliced

Optional: canned whipped topping and chocolate syrup for garnish


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ine the crushed pineapple with juice.
  2. Sprinkle the banana cream instant pudding mix over the pineapple and stir until dissolved.
  3. Fold in mini marshmallows, mixed nuts, and mini chocolate chips.
  4. Gently fold in half of the whipped topping.
  5. Add the halved cherries, sliced bananas, and the remaining whipped topping. Mix carefully.
  6. Cover tightly with plastic wrap and chill in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our.
  7. Serve in individual bowls, topped with canned whipped topping, a drizzle of chocolate syrup, reserved nuts, and extra whole cherries.

Notes

Use fresh pineapple chunks instead of canned for a fresher flavor.

Add other fruits like strawberries or kiwi for more variety.

Substitute walnuts or pecans for mixed nuts if preferred.

For a lighter version, use low-fat or whipped cream topping alternatives.
